How to Join
The easiest way to join the Irish Patchwork Society is to attend a branch meeting. See our branch information page to find the branch closest to you and its meeting schedule.You are most welcome to attend two meetings at any branch as a non-member to help you decide if you would like to join. A small fee is payable to attend a branch meeting, which reduces when you are a full member.
Print and complete this membership form, bring to the branch meeting with cheque or cash payment or you can alternatively send form and cheque(no cash) direct to the postal address. Cheques should be payable to the "Irish Patchwork Society".
The membership year starts in September and as a member you
- receive a quarterly newsletter
- may attend branch meetings
- participate in branch and national organised events such as exhibitions, classes and workshops, local and international speakers and teachers
- become a member of the European Quilting Association
Existing members renewing their membership should do so at their September branch meeting or direct to Membership Secretary via the postal address.
